The objective of this grant is to support semiconductor-intensive regions and regional industrial semiconductor clusters working with regional governments. The action aims to strengthen regional cooperation across the semiconductor supply chain in the EU, contributing to smart specialisation in the sector, mapping regional ecosystems, and developing joint strategies to link and strengthen semiconductor-related activities. Expected outcomes include enhanced cooperation among regional governments and industrial clusters, mapping and connecting regional semiconductor ecosystems, identifying common needs, joint strategy development, and the creation of a sustainable online platform for exchanging information and best practices. The action involves identifying key stakeholders, developing collective strategies, collaborating with Chips Competence Centres, gathering evidence on investment obstacles, and collecting and disseminating best practices to support infrastructure development.
